David Nguyen enters his first season as the W&M volleyball assistant coach.

During the summer of 2019, Nguyen served as the USA Volleyball High Performance Assistant Coach for the Old Dominion Region's Girls Youth team.

He came to W&M after spending the past season at University of Virginia as the Director of Volleyball Operations. During his time at UVA, Nguyen was directly responsible for video coordinating and statistical scouting reports. During matches, Nguyen was responsible for coding on DataVolley for live statistical feedback to the coaching staff. He was also the coordinator for all volleyball activities and budget management.

Prior to joining UVA, Nguyen spent four years on staff at VCU. During his time as a volunteer assistant for the Rams, Nguyen helped guide the program to an A-10 championship and NCAA appearance in 2017. Nguyen helped the Rams to an RPI ranking of 35 in 2017 and 38 in 2013, with a record of 30-3 in his final season.

With VCU he was directly responsible for overseeing the team’s scouting, film and statistical operations along with assisting in the training of the setters and outsides. In addition to his time at UVA and VCU, Nguyen has experience in the club volleyball ranks.

The new W&M assistant served as a head coach for the CAVC 17U girls team. He also has experience serving as an assistant for the RVC 16U boys team.

At UVA, Nguyen was also given the role of Camp Director due to his experiences coaching camps for UNC, VCU, and Coastal Carolina.

Nguyen earned his bachelor of science in general mathematical sciences from VCU in 2018.
